The Journey Behind Frank Auerbach's "To The Studios"

Frank Auerbach's "To The Studios" (1980) captures the essence of the artist's daily pilgrimage to his Camden Town studio, a ritual that defined his creative process. This work emerged during a period when Auerbach was deeply immersed in exploring the relationship between artist and environment, a theme that would become central to his oeuvre. The painting's thick impasto technique and earthy tones reflect both the physical journey and the psychological transformation that occurred during these studio sessions.

The year 1980 marked a significant point in Auerbach's career, as he had recently begun receiving wider recognition for his distinctive approach to portraiture and urban landscapes. "To The Studios" exemplifies his ability to convey movement and energy through paint, with the swirling brushstrokes suggesting both the artist's physical path and the creative energy that propelled him forward. As noted by the Tate, this period saw Auerbach developing a more confident handling of his materials, evident in the bold application of pigment that characterizes this work.

Auerbach's Camden Town: A Creative Epicenter

By 1980, Frank Auerbach had been working in his Camden Town studio for nearly three decades, making this neighborhood an integral part of his artistic identity. The studio became not just a physical space but a psychological landscape that shaped his approach to painting. This period saw Auerbach developing a more confident handling of his materials, as he moved beyond the intense struggle with form that characterized his earlier work.

The thick layers of paint in "To The Studios" suggest both the accumulation of time and the weight of creative endeavor. Auerbach's daily journey to his studio became a metaphor for the artistic process itself - a continuous cycle of departure and return, of struggle and resolution. As the Tate notes, this period in Auerbach's career was marked by a growing assurance in his ability to convey complex psychological states through his distinctive application of paint.

In "To The Studios," Auerbach transforms the mundane act of commuting into a visual symphony of color and texture, revealing how the artist's physical journey mirrors the creative process itself.

The Mastery of Paint in "To The Studios"

Composition and Movement

The composition of "To The Studios" guides the viewer's eye through a dynamic landscape of paint. Auerbach employs a swirling, almost vortex-like arrangement that suggests both physical movement and the passage of time. The thick impasto creates a topographical surface where light plays across the ridges and valleys of paint, adding another dimension to the viewing experience.

Color and Texture

Auerbach's palette in this work consists primarily of earth tones - ochres, umbers, and siennas - punctuated by occasional flashes of brighter color. The physical texture of the paint becomes as important as the color itself, with the built-up surfaces creating a tactile quality that invites close inspection. This textural complexity is characteristic of Auerbach's mature style, where the materiality of paint becomes an essential element of the work's meaning.
